### Runbook: InkMill Markdown Pipeline — Renderer Stall

If rendered previews stop updating, first check the InkMill worker queue depth; a stall above five minutes means the sanitizer stage is wedged. Drain the queue with `inkmill drain --safe`, then restart workers one at a time to preserve cache warmth. Record the restart in the incident log, and include the build token printed below.

trace token, bawig-yageg: htk6_3563df

/*
 * SDK_PARITY_VERSION: the contract version both the Ostrel
 * Swift and Kotlin client SDKs must satisfy before release.
 * Reviewers: any change here requires matching updates to the
 * capability matrix in both repos, plus a regenerated
 * conformance report — partial parity has previously caused
 * silent payload truncation on the Kotlin side. The report
 * verifying this value carries the trace token below.
 */

build token for tajeg-bajep: htk14_409ba9df6b8acb

## Configuration

Quillpress caches compiled templates in Redstack to cut render latency. Cache scope, TTL, and shard count are plain settings in quillpress.ini and carry no sensitive data. Reviewers should confirm the env file is mounted read-only and excluded from logs. It contains one credential: the Redstack cache token authenticating cache writes, which is set on the line directly below.

vault entry, yagep-yagef: COURIER_KEY13=8965fb29ff62d